Once you've paired your Amazon Basics Bluetooth Keyboard with your iDevice, your good to go. Turning off the power does not delete the Bluetooth connection. If you have more then 1 iDevice, you'll need to pair with the next iDevice you want to use. The Amazon Basics Bluetooth Keyboard can only pair with 1 device at a time. The good news is, it's straight forward and easy enough however, once the 4 digit code is announced, you only have like 5 seconds or so to type it in. The way I do it is, I'll have the keyboard on my lap and my fingers of my left hand on the number row on the Amazon keyboard. Then I'll press the button to get the code and put my right hand on the number row to be ready to type. I know that sounds like a real hassle but it's not as bad as it sounds.
